Questions & Answers
The cheapest way to get from Cedar Grove to Poughkeepsie is to drive which costs $13 - $19 and takes 1h 31m.
The fastest way to get from Cedar Grove to Poughkeepsie is to drive which takes 1h 31m and costs $13 - $19.
The distance between Cedar Grove and Poughkeepsie is 141 miles. The road distance is 72.1 miles.
The best way to get from Cedar Grove to Poughkeepsie without a car is to bus and train via Grand Central Terminal which takes 3h 11m and costs $28 - $60.
It takes approximately 3h 11m to get from Cedar Grove to Poughkeepsie, including transfers.
Yes, the driving distance between Cedar Grove to Poughkeepsie is 72 miles. It takes approximately 1h 31m to drive from Cedar Grove to Poughkeepsie.
